Abstract

INTRODUCTION: The annual incidence of malignant mesotheliomas in the United States is 2200 cases per year, of which 70% are linked to asbestos exposure (1). Osteosarcomatous differentiation of this tumor has been reported in 14 cases (2, 3). We report a case of a patient who presented with a large pleural effusion, very densely calcified pleural plaques and an abnormal bone scan.
